Output 52988680c7b264f53053ac95a5ef0088c2c41c173e13a10b991bffd39e5cc95f:0

value
8600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d387d6e1963565057cc6fc38fccc75d71cd1309 OP_EQUAL
address
34MXC6eSHP2AUsu8oHTkeW1GLw95uMQHxe
transaction
52988680c7b264f53053ac95a5ef0088c2c41c173e13a10b991bffd39e5cc95f